Description

Across the southwest section of Irvine Regional Park, this easy trail parallels Puma Ridge Trail. However, unlike Puma Ridge Trail, this one is manageable for anyone with any level of experience in the outdoors. As you may have guessed, the Horseshoe Loop Trail encircles the entire park and is broken up by roads or other sections of trail, but can make a terrific loop for visitors looking for a longer hike in the park. In the northern section of the park, the trail briefly links of up with Santiago Creek Trail to make the full loop.
